Port Selection and Transit Times for Medical Cargo

Selecting the right departure and arrival ports significantly influences the overall efficiency of your sea freight operations. Although the Czech Republic is landlocked, it relies heavily on Northern European ports like Hamburg and Bremerhaven, or Southern ports like Koper, for its maritime imports. Indeed, the choice of port often depends on whether your final destination is Prague, Brno, or Ostrava.

Transit times typically range from 28 to 40 days depending on the specific route and weather conditions. Additionally, the inland leg from the European port to the Czech border usually adds another 2 to 5 days via rail or truck. Specifically, using the Port of Koper in Slovenia can sometimes reduce the sea transit time by several days compared to the Northern route.

Port of LoadingPort of DischargeInland ConnectionTotal Transit
ShanghaiHamburgRail to Prague32-35 Days
NingboKoperTruck to Brno28-32 Days
ShenzhenRotterdamRail to Prague34-38 Days
QingdaoGdyniaTruck to Ostrava35-40 Days

How Does 20GP FCL Compare to Other Shipping Options?

Choosing between FCL and other methods requires a careful analysis of your volume and budget constraints. While 20GP FCL offers a dedicated space for your medical gear, rail freight has emerged as a faster alternative for those willing to pay a premium. Consequently, shippers must weigh the speed of rail against the cost-effectiveness of sea transport.

Air freight remains the fastest option but is often cost-prohibitive for large medical installations or heavy furniture. On the other hand, LCL shipping might save money for small batches, yet it increases the risk of damage due to multiple handling points. Therefore, for a full 20GP container of medical equipment, FCL usually provides the best balance of security and value.

MethodCost Range (USD)Transit TimeBest For
20GP FCL Sea$1,800 – $2,50030-40 DaysBulk Equipment
Rail Freight$4,000 – $6,00018-22 DaysTime-Sensitive
Air Freight$12,000 – $18,0005-8 DaysUrgent Supplies
LCL Sea$150 – $300/CBM35-45 DaysSmall Batches

Customs Brokerage and Import Compliance in the Czech Republic

Navigating the regulatory landscape is a vital step in the 20GP FCL sailing schedule for medical equipment from China to Czech Republic. Because the Czech Republic is an EU member, all medical devices must comply with the Medical Device Regulation (MDR) and carry the CE mark. Additionally, hiring an experienced customs brokerage firm ensures that your documentation is accurate and complete.

Required documents typically include the comm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and the CE certificate of conformity. Moreover, the EORI number is mandatory for all businesses importing into the EU. Therefore, verifying these details before the ship leaves China prevents costly delays and storage fees at the port of entry.

Case Studies: Efficient Medical Cargo Deliveries

Real-world examples illustrate how a well-managed 20GP FCL sailing schedule for medical equipment from China to Czech Republic can lead to successful outcomes. Many companies have optimized their routes by utilizing door to door services that handle everything from factory pickup to final hospital delivery. These cases highlight the importance of proactive communication between all parties in the supply chain.

Case Study 1: Reliable Ultrasound Machine Delivery. Route: Shanghai to Prague via Hamburg. Cargo: 20GP FCL of Ultrasound Machines. Ocean Freight: $2,150. Total Transit: 34 days. Key Insight: Early booking during the Q3 peak season secured a lower rate and guaranteed space.

Case Study 2: Hospital Bed Rollout. Route: Ningbo to Brno via Koper. Cargo: 20GP FCL of Adjustable Hospital Beds. Ocean Freight: $1,950. Total Transit: 31 days. Key Insight: Using the Southern port of Koper reduced inland trucking costs and saved four days of transit compared to Northern ports.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long is the transit time for a 20GP container to Prague?
Typically, the sea transit takes 30 to 35 days to reach a European port, followed by 3 to 5 days for inland rail or truck transport to Prague.
Which European port is best for shipping to the Czech Republic?
Hamburg and Bremerhaven are popular for Northern routes, while Koper in Slovenia is often faster for shipments heading to the southern part of the country.
What are the essential documents for medical equipment imports?
You will need a Commercial Invoice, Packing List, Bill of Lading, CE Certificate, and a valid EORI number for customs clearance.
Is rail freight a viable alternative to sea freight for medical gear?
Yes, rail freight is approximately 10 to 15 days faster than sea freight and is a great option for time-sensitive medical supplies.
How can I reduce the risk of damage to sensitive medical devices?
Use FCL shipping to avoid multiple handling, ensure professional blocking and bracing, and consider climate-controlled containers if necessary.
Do I need a special license to import medical equipment into Czechia?
You must comply with EU Medical Device Regulations (MDR) and ensure all products are correctly registered and CE marked.
What is the typical cost of a 20GP container from China to Czechia?
Current market rates for 2025 range between $1,800 and $2,500, though prices fluctuate based on season and carrier capacity.
